Output 3d628326b49ab40e7ab1fb0cf565351d97413ad0aa9b7c3714e9d5322798d3ba:1

value
58199700
script pubkey
OP_0 OP_PUSHBYTES_20 65b941e4af4cbf27984207c536cfe333e672f8d5
address
ltc1qvku5re90fjlj0xzzqlzndnlrx0n897x4wquxnq
transaction
3d628326b49ab40e7ab1fb0cf565351d97413ad0aa9b7c3714e9d5322798d3ba
spent
true